21
2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! In this lesson you will learn how to program animation using Scratch. Equipment Computer with Internet Scratch™ account (see lesson 1.1) Vocabulary Pair programing – two programmers working one program on one computer Sprites – objects that perform actions Backdrops– one out of possibly many frames, or backgrounds, of the stage Scripts – computer code Costumes – a sprites appearance Procedure Scratch is a web based programing language. In this lesson you will learn how to collect images and use computer code to build an animation in Scratch. 1. Form pairs as instructed by your teacher. You will be completing this Unit with your partner. In Pair Programing you will work together on one computer alternating who is “driving” with the keyboard and mouse. Professional coders work together to reduce errors and increase creativity. 2. Launch a Web browser and navigate to the Scratch website and login to your account. http://scratch.mit.edu/ 3. Click on Create to get started. 4. First we are going to collect two sprites, right click and delete the cat and click on Choose sprite from library.

2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

  • Upload
    others

  • View
    10

  • Download
    0

Embed Size (px)

Citation preview

Page 1: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

2.1 Animation: Getting Started

Introduction How do artists make computer animated movies? With computer of code of course! In this lesson you will learn how to program animation using Scratch.

Equipment

✦ Computer with Internet

✦ Scratch™ account (see lesson 1.1)

Vocabulary

✦ Pair programing – two programmers working one program on one computer

✦ Sprites – objects that perform actions

✦ Backdrops– one out of possibly many frames, or backgrounds, of the stage

✦ Scripts – computer code

✦ Costumes – a sprites appearance

Procedure Scratch is a web based programing language. In this lesson you will learn how to collect images and use computer code to build an animation in Scratch. 1. Form pairs as instructed by your teacher. You will be completing this Unit with your partner. In Pair Programing you will work together on one computer alternating who is “driving” with the keyboard and mouse. Professional coders work together to reduce errors and increase creativity. 2. Launch a Web browser and navigate to the Scratch website and login to your account. http://scratch.mit.edu/

3. Click on Create to get started.

4. First we are going to collect two sprites, right click and delete the cat and click on Choose sprite from library.

Page 2: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

5. Choose and .

6. We will need two backdrops. Click on Choose backdrop from library

.

7. Choose and .

8. Title your project Animation and then your own name .

9. In lesson 2.2 you will program the characters to speak!

Page 3: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

2.2 Animation: Dialogue

Introduction How do artists make computer animated movies? With computer of code of course! In this lesson you will learn how to program your characters to talk.

Equipment

✦ Computer with Internet

✦ Scratch™ account

Vocabulary

✦ Pair programing – two programmers working one program on one computer

✦ Dialogue – conversation between characters

Procedure Now that you have collected your images we are going to program your characters to talk to each other. 1. Form pairs as instructed by your teacher. The professional greeting is an extremely important part of the professional skills practiced in this curriculum. No matter how/if you already greeted your partner earlier, take a moment and practice your introductory greeting with your partner. A professional greeting includes:

✦ Squaring your shoulders and knees with the person you are greeting and using

good posture

✦ Making eye contact

✦ Smiling

✦ Using an enthusiastic, interested voice

✦ Saying something pleasant, like “Nice to meet you,” or “I am glad to be working with you,” or “I look forward to working with you”

2. Launch a Web browser and navigate to the Scratch website at http://scratch.mit.edu and open up your animation program you started in the last lesson.

Page 4: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

3. Click on Boy3 then click on Scripts, Events and drag and drop the “when clicked” into the script area

.

4. Click on Looks and drag and drop “say Hello! for 2 secs” two times.

5. Change the dialogue to .

Page 5: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

6. Add two more lines of dialogue . Click on the

green flag and watch Bob talk!

7. Click on and drag and drop three times. Change

the dialogue to .

8. Now that we have characters and they can talk it is time to animate them in the next lesson!

Page 6: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

2.3 Animation: Moving Characters

Introduction

How do artists make computer animated movies? With computer of code of course! In this lesson you will learn how to program your characters to move.

Equipment

✦ Computer with Internet

✦ Scratch™ account

Vocabulary

✦ Pair programing – two programmers working one program on one computer

✦ Animation- the process of creating the illusion of motion by means of the rapid display of a sequence of static images that minimally differ from each other

Procedure Time to animate! 1. Form pairs as instructed by your teacher. The professional greeting is an extremely important part of the professional skills practiced in this curriculum. No matter how/if you already greeted your partner earlier, take a moment and practice your introductory greeting with your partner. A professional greeting includes:

✦ Squaring your shoulders and knees with the person you are greeting and using good posture

✦ Making eye contact

✦ Smiling

✦ Using an enthusiastic, interested voice

✦ Saying something pleasant, like “Nice to meet you,” or “I am glad to be working with you,” or “I look forward to working with you”

2. Launch a Web browser and navigate to the Scratch website at http://scratch.mit.edu and open up your animation program.

3. First we are going to position our character at his starting place, click on , drag and drop “go to x: -186 y: 59” to under “when clicked”. Now click on the green flag

Page 7: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

and watch Bob move to his starting place and say his dialog.

Page 8: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

4. Click on Bob’s Costumes and lets take a look at his four static images. These images are Bob in his four walking positions. We will program Scratch to show one image at a time .2 seconds apart from each other. That is 5 images every second!

Page 9: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

5. Click on Scripts and build this code. Change the repeat to 40, the wait to .2 and move the repeat to the middle of the dialog code. Click on the green flag to give it a try.

6. Build this code.

Note that “repeat” is 30 and “wait” is .2.

Bob’s code will look like this.

Page 10: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

7. Now we are going to program the Octopus. First we need to duplicate one of her

costumes, click the Octopus Sprites, click Costumes, choose the first costume and right click on it and choose duplicate. Your costumes will now look like this

.

Page 11: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

8. Make sure octopus-a2 is chosen and reverse it

. Now it will look

like this .

Page 12: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

9. Now we want her to glide into the scene. Click on the Scripts and build this code.

Note that you need to change “go to x:298 y:222, change “switch costume to octopus-a2” the reversed octopus and

change “glide 2 seconds to x:36 y:-14.

10. Finally lets make the octopus swim by building this code.

Note that “repeat” is 15. both “wait” are .2 and

“switch costume to” is octopus-a and octopus-b.

11. Octopus’ complete code will look like this.

12. Great work! In the next lesson we will program the backdrops and finish this animation.

Page 13: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

2.4 Animation: Backdrops and Broadcast

Introduction How do artists make computer animated movies? With computer of code of course! In this lesson you will learn how to program your characters to move.

Equipment

✦ Computer with Internet

✦ Scratch™ account

Vocabulary

✦ Pair programing – two programmers working one program on one computer

✦ Broadcast - a message that is sent through the Scratch program, activating receiving scripts

Procedure

Time to animate! 1. Form pairs as instructed by your teacher. The professional greeting is an extremely important part of the professional skills practiced in this curriculum. No matter how/if you already greeted your partner earlier, take a moment and practice your introductory greeting with your partner. A professional greeting includes:

✦ Squaring your shoulders and knees with the person you are greeting and using

good posture

✦ Making eye contact

✦ Smiling

✦ Using an enthusiastic, interested voice

✦ Saying something pleasant, like “Nice to meet you,” or “I am glad to be working with you,” or “I look forward to working with you”

2. Launch a Web browser and navigate to the Scratch website at http://scratch.mit.edu and open up your animation program.

Page 14: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

3. Lets choose which Backdrop will show first, click on choose Scripts and

add “switch backdrop to beach malibu”, like this. Note that the backdrop is beach malibu.

4. Add this code below the repeat. Note “switch backdrop to underwater1” and “go to x:-175 y:-57.

5. That completes the Backdrop scene change, now lets use Broadcast. We use Broadcast just like a loudspeaker, when you Broadcast a message in Scratch it is heard in all parts of Scratch. With Broadcast we communicate with other Sprites. Choose Events and broadcast. click on the black triangle and choose new message and type hello.

Page 15: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

Attach it to the bottom and your code will look like this.

The boys final code will look like this

.

6. Choose the Octopus’ Sprite and add “when I receive hello” to the top of the code.

Page 16: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

It will look like this.

7. Now the Octopus will Broadcast a message, add “broadcast follow” the same way you did with “broadcast hello”. The code will look like this.

8. Add “when I receive follow” to the repeat .

Page 17: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

9. Switch to the boy’s Sprite and add “broadcast follow” to his repeat.

10. Now for a final bit of housekeeping. We don't want the Octopus in the first scene so

lets hide her, switch to her Sprite and and this code . Her final code will look like this!

11. Click the green flag and enjoy your animation!

Page 18: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

2.5 Animation: Your Turn

Introduction How do artists make computer animated movies? With computer of code of course! In this lesson you will use your programing skills to continue the story of Bob and Octopus.

Equipment

✦ Computer with Internet

✦ Scratch™ account

Introduction Now that you have built a game it is time to remix it.

Equipment

✦ Computer with internet

✦ Personal Scratch™ account

Vocabulary

✦ Pair programing – two programmers working one program on one computer

Procedure 1. Form pairs as instructed by your teacher.

2. Open up your Scratch Animation program and continue the adventure!

3. Start by choosing a new backdrop and have Bob and Octopus move to the new scene.

4. In the new scene have the characters meet a third new character. (there is a fun shark you might like to try)

5. Continue adding on to your animation and story. Other changes you can make: backdrops, sounds and music. For an advance skill you can record voices in Scratch and

Page 19: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

have the characters really talk! When ever you need help or want to add skills you can always search Scratch Wiki http://wiki.scratch.mit.edu/wiki/Scratch_Wiki_Home. Enjoy!

Page 20: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

2.6 Animation: Your Own Story & Gallery Walk

Introduction How do artists make computer animated movies? With computer of code of course! In

this lesson you will write and animatie your own story!

Equipment

✦ Computer with Internet

✦ Scratch™ account

Introduction

Now that you have animation skills it is time to write and animate your own story.

Equipment

✦ Computer with internet

✦ Personal Scratch™ account

Vocabulary

✦ Pair programing – two programmers working one program on one computer

✦ Gallery Walk – Is a chance for you share your work with your classmates. You will set up your project so the other students can interact with it. You will check out all the other projects!

Procedure

1. Form pairs as instructed by your teacher.

2. Brainstorm a list of fun things that have really happened to you. Your goal is to come up with a true story that you can animate in Scratch. Suggestions: have two characters, choose a happy story, pick a story your family would like to hear and find a story that will animate well.

3. Choose your story and write the script. Here are some script writing sites. http://www.wikihow.com/Write-a-Simple-Screenplay-(for-Kids)

http://www.wikihow.com/Write-a-Script http://www.writersstore.com/how-to-write-a-screenplay-a-guide-to-scriptwriting/

4. Here are some recommendations:

Page 21: 2.1 Animation: Getting Started · 2.1 Animation: Getting Started Introduction How do artists make computer animated movies? With computer of code of course! ... up with a true story

Collect images first and save your Scratch program with the title of your story. Add backdrops. Animate your characters. Add dialog last.

5. Build your story! If you ever need any help consult http://wiki.scratch.mit.edu/wiki/Scratch_Wiki_Home. Enjoy!

6. Gallery Walk: Share your work with class!